Choosing the right business presentation remote involves more than just looking at features. Understanding your specific needs—such as presentation environment, platform compatibility, and budget—can help narrow down options. The following factors will guide you beyond the basic specs and ensure you select a remote that enhances your presentation experience.Wireless Range and Connectivity
For presentations in large rooms or conference halls, a remote with a longer wireless range—typically 30 meters or more—keeps you free to move around. Some remotes use Bluetooth, while others rely on 2.4GHz RF; Bluetooth offers easier pairing with fewer connection issues, but RF often provides more stability at longer distances. Consider your environment and choose accordingly, avoiding models with limited range if mobility is a priority.
Ease of Use and Controls
An intuitive layout and responsive buttons make a significant difference during live presentations. Look for remotes with clearly labeled buttons for next/previous slides, laser pointer activation, and volume control. Avoid overly complicated remotes with too many functions that can distract or confuse during critical moments. Prioritize models with simple, ergonomic designs that feel comfortable in your hand and minimize accidental presses.
Compatibility and Platform Support
Ensure the remote is compatible with your presentation platforms, whether PowerPoint, Google Slides, or Keynote. Many remotes support both Windows and Mac, but some may have limited functionality on certain OSs. Checking for plug-and-play functionality or broad compatibility reduces setup hassle and ensures your remote works seamlessly with your device.
Battery Life and Charging
Long-lasting battery life prevents interruptions during important meetings. Some models use replaceable batteries, while others feature rechargeable batteries via USB-C or micro-USB. Consider how often you’ll need to recharge or replace batteries, especially if you frequently give back-to-back presentations. A remote with quick charging capabilities can also save time when power runs low.
Additional Features and Build Quality
Extra features like a built-in laser pointer, screen blackout buttons, or volume controls can add convenience. However, weigh these against the remote’s weight and durability—premium models with metal casings tend to last longer. Think about how much you value added controls versus simplicity, and choose a model that feels sturdy enough to withstand regular use.
Frequently Asked Questions
How important is wireless range for a presentation remote?
Wireless range is critical if you often move around the room during your presentations. A longer range, typically around 30 meters, allows freedom of movement without losing connection. Shorter ranges can suffice for small rooms but may restrict your mobility, leading to a less dynamic delivery. Always match your remote’s range with your typical presentation environment to prevent interruptions.
Can I use a presentation remote with both Windows and Mac computers?
Many presentation remotes are designed to be compatible with both Windows and MacOS, but it’s important to verify this before purchasing. Some models support plug-and-play functionality via USB receivers, while others may require additional software for full feature access. Checking compatibility ensures you won’t face setup issues or limited functionality during critical moments.
Is a laser pointer necessary in a presentation remote?
A laser pointer is a common feature that helps highlight specific areas on your slides, making your presentation clearer. Red and green lasers are most visible, especially in brightly lit rooms. While not essential, a high-quality laser pointer can improve audience engagement. Consider whether you need other controls alongside the laser, such as volume or screen blackout buttons.
Should I opt for a wired or wireless presentation remote?
Wireless remotes are generally preferred for their freedom of movement and cleaner setup, but wired options can offer more stability and zero battery concerns. For most professional uses, a wireless remote provides greater flexibility, especially in larger rooms. However, if you frequently experience wireless interference or prefer simplicity, a wired remote might be worth considering.
What additional features should I look for in a premium presentation remote?
Premium models often include features like customizable buttons, multi-platform support, longer battery life, and more durable build quality. Some also offer advanced pointers with green lasers or screen annotation capabilities. Evaluate whether these extras align with your presentation style and whether they justify the higher price tag, especially if you give frequent or high-stakes presentations.
